problem
Global Pay is a cross-border remittance app built for Africans in the diaspora who send money home to support family, friends, and businesses. When I joined the team, the mobile app was functional but not yet user-ready: the visual direction was inconsistent, the UI lacked hierarchy, and there was no unified design system to ensure cohesion across screens. Important flows such as onboarding, identity verification, recipient selection, and sending money felt fragmented. Key interactions like modals, bottom sheets, confirmations, and error states, were handled differently across the app, reducing predictability and increasing cognitive load for users who simply wanted a quick, safe send experience. Because remittance users value trust, clarity, and speed, these issues created friction: the product didn’t feel stable or polished enough to instill confidence, especially for first-time users evaluating a new money-transfer service.
solution
I redesigned the Global Pay mobile experience from the foundation up, creating a cohesive, branded, and intuitive interface aligned with the product’s core promise: send money home simply, securely, and swiftly. First, I introduced a full color system that balanced trust (deep neutrals, calm blues) with Global Pay’s caregiver archetype (soft, warm accent colors). This became the basis for visual hierarchy, accessibility, status indications, and interactive states. Next, I built a typography scale optimized for mobile readability, allowing for clearer section headers, scannable forms, and consistent hierarchy across all screens. I designed a complete component library including buttons, input fields, modals, bottom sheets, navigation patterns, cards, step indicators, and success/error states. This system allowed the team to scale new features rapidly while maintaining consistency. The user flows were rebuilt with simplicity and predictability in mind. I refined: Onboarding → clearer steps, simplified KYC screens, interactive illustrations Home dashboard → instant visibility of balance + send options Recipient management → cleaner layout, quicker access to frequent recipients Send flow → streamlined steps, better validation, more intuitive currency selection Confirmation & receipts → clearer summaries, trust-building details I also introduced micro-interactions and modal patterns that reduced confusion, guided users through key decisions, and reinforced a sense of safety throughout the transaction journey. The result is a unified, trustworthy, and emotionally resonant mobile app that communicates stability while feeling distinctly African and human. The improved hierarchy, systemized components, and smoother flows make Global Pay feel polished, reliable, and ready for market even as an unlaunched product.
